          Adthena API Connector

          Adthena API Connector

          Adthena provides search competitive data.

          • Data Stream Types: Unmapped
          • Data Lag: 2 Days

          General Setup

          Select the dates for which you wish to process the Data, under Initial Data Fetch.

          Extended Properties

          • Data Stream Type - Select the Data Stream Type for the Data you wish to retrieve.
          • Reports Type - Select one of the available Report Types: Market Share, Market Trends, Top Ads, Google Shopping (or Top PLAs, which is called ‘Google Shopping’ on the Adthena UI (Product Listing Ads - Google Shopping in the Adthena UI).
          • Results Filter - Whole Market filters the report by general market terms, My Terms filters the report according to your search terms.
          • Device Breakdown - Select By Devices or Totals. By Devices means that Marketing Cloud Intelligence adds a device breakdown via the Device Dimension. Totals returns the totals without the device breakdown.
          Note
          Note
          • The Top Ads and Google ShoppingTop PLA Reports always includes Device Breakdown, regardless of the setting you apply here.
          • Marketing Cloud Intelligence allows you to retrieve all the available Measurements at once.

          Additional Details

          • Adthena has four different types of Reports:
            • Market Share
            • Market Trends
            • Top Ads
            • Top PLAs (Product Listing Ads) - Google Shopping in Adthena UI
          • For the Market Share and Market Trend reports, Marketing Cloud Intelligence pulls the actual percentage Measurements.
            • It’s recommended to change the Measurement format to percentage for ease of analysis.
            • With Percentage Measurements it’s also recommended to consume the Data at the granularity with which it was pulled as viewing it at any other granularity could result in discrepancies.

          Advanced Settings

          • The Market Trends Report is retrieved with a Daily Breakdown.
          • Other reports can’t be retrieved with a Daily Breakdown. For these Reports Marketing Cloud Intelligence queries Adthena for 7-day batches and receives the aggregated Measurement values for that duration. The End Date of the 7-day period is the value that is mapped to the Marketing Cloud Intelligence ‘Day’ value.
          • The ‘Statistic Span days’ is what determines the number of days in the processing batch while the ‘Sliding Window’ setting determines the number of days queried on each of the Stream’s automatic daily runs. In light of this, the ‘Sliding Window’ setting should also be configured to the same number as the ‘Statistic Span Days’ to allow the Stream to query the source for the number of days that it is configured to process. Should your processing Date Range consist of a sum of days that can’t be divided by the number set as the Statistic Span Days - in this example, 7 - any days that are left over will be aggregated for their own Duration Period.
          • If you wish to create a Daily Breakdown for the Data Stream you create, set both the ‘Statistic Span Days’ and ‘Sliding Window’ to 1 day.

          QA Your Data

          • Create the relevant Adthena Report Type for a certain Date Range.
          • In Marketing Cloud Intelligence, create a Pivot Table for the same Date Range as the Report you generated in Adthena.
          • Compare the Measurement values per row. Be sure not to compare the total Measurement values for more than one row at a time, as the fact that Marketing Cloud Intelligence pulls the Percentage values rather than the raw Measurement values that will lead to a difference between the two views.

          QA Market Share, Top Ads and Google Shopping

          • When creating one of these Reports in the Adthena UI, you’ll have to comply with at least one of the processing batches’ Date Ranges and compare your data based on that Date Range. To view the Batch Date Range for which you’ll need to generate the report in the Adthena UI, refer to the relevant Data Stream’s Execution Log.
          • When creating the Pivot Table in Marketing Cloud Intelligence, filter it for one Date value - the last day in the Adthena Report’s Date Range.
          • As in the Marketing Trends Report, any comparisons for Percentage Measurements should be performed per row, rather than for several rows at a time.
